Martin Mills

Pale gold colour, still youthful. Chablis style with little evidence of oak; instead, a rich seam of minerality and tropical fruit with tooth licking acidity and a long finish that reveals many layers. Not what I expected from a premium new world Chardonnay but utterly delicious - fireworks.
